Description: The Song of Roland is a tale of heroic deeds, loyalty, and treachery in the Frankish realm. Roland, a valiant warrior undyingly devoted to King Charlemagne, is betrayed and led into an ambush by his treacherous stepfather Ganelon, when the king's army is returning from a victorious campaign in Spain.
